Self-loving
adj ·Rare ·Advanced level
Definitions
- 1 Exhibiting or exemplary of self-love.
"That is a very pleasant line, the one that we have italicized; […] Why did he [Ben Jonson] not write more such? He might answer that he did, and that his poetry was full of enjoyment. But it is not; at least not in the entirely happy, familiar, unmisgiving, self-referential, and yet not self-loving sense that we speak of."
- 1 characteristic of those having an inflated idea of their own importance wordnet

Etymology
From self- + loving.
